Understanding No Money Down Loans

So, what exactly are No Money Down Loans? These loans allow borrowers to finance the entire purchase price of a home, eliminating the need for a traditional down payment. This can be particularly beneficial for those who may struggle to save the standard 20% required for most conventional loans. Instead, these loans typically require other forms of qualification, such as a good credit score, stable income, and sometimes, a mortgage insurance premium.

Types of No Money Down Loans

There are several types of No Money Down Loans available, each catering to different demographics and needs. Some of the most common options include:

1. **VA Loans**: Offered to veterans and active-duty military personnel, VA loans are one of the most popular no money down options. These loans are backed by the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s and often come with favorable terms, including no private mortgage insurance (PMI) requirements.

2. **USDA Loans**: For those looking to purchase a home in rural areas, USDA loans provide a viable option with no down payment required. These loans are aimed at low-to-moderate-income buyers and are backed by the U.S. Department of Agriculture.

3. **FHA Loans**: While FHA loans typically require a down payment, there are programs available that allow for down payment assistance, effectively making it possible to secure a home with little to no money down.

Considerations When Applying for No Money Down Loans

While No Money Down Loans provide many benefits, potential borrowers should also consider some important factors:

- **Credit Requirements**: Most lenders will have stricter credit requirements for these loans, so it's crucial to check your credit score and address any issues beforehand.

- **Mortgage Insurance**: Many no money down loans will require some form of mortgage insurance, which can increase monthly payments.

- **Long-Term Financial Planning**: Buyers should ensure they are financially prepared for homeownership, including ongoing maintenance costs, property taxes, and potential fluctuations in interest rates.
